A diver swims 20 m under water to the anchor of a buoy that is 10 m below the surface of the water. On the surface how far is th

e buoy located from the place where the diver started?
Mathematics
1 answer:
djverab [1.8K]3 years ago
6 0

Answer:

There the buoy is 17.3 m from the place where the diver started.

Step-by-step explanation:

a² + b² =c²

⇒ 10² + b² = 20²

⇒ 100 + b² = 400

⇒ b² = 400 - 100

⇒ b²= 300

⇒ b = \sqrt{300}

⇒ b = 17.3 m

There the buoy is 17.3 m from the place where the diver started.

A website manager has noticed that during the evening​ hours, about 3.23.2 people per minute check out from their shopping cart
aleksandrvk [35]

Answer:

1.  c. Poisson

2. 0.9592 = 95.92% probability that in any one minute at least one purchase is​ made.

3. 0.0017 = 0.17% probability that no one makes a purchase in the next 2​ minutes.

Step-by-step explanation:

We have only the mean, which means that the Poisson distribution is used to solve this question, and thus the answer to question 1 is given by option c.

Poisson distribution:

In a Poisson distribution, the probability that X represents the number of successes of a random variable is given by the following formula:

P(X = x) = \frac{e^{-\mu}*\mu^{x}}{(x)!}

In which

x is the number of sucesses

e = 2.71828 is the Euler number

\mu is the mean in the given interval.

Mean of 3.2 minutes:

This means that \mu = 3.2n, in which n is the number of minutes.

2. What is the probability that in any one minute at least one purchase is​ made?

n = 1, so \mu = 3.2.

This probability is:

P(X \geq 1) = 1 - P(X = 0)

In which

P(X = x) = \frac{e^{-\mu}*\mu^{x}}{(x)!}

P(X = 0) = \frac{e^{-3.2}*3.2^{0}}{(0)!} = 0.0408

So

P(X \geq 1) = 1 - P(X = 0) = 1 - 0.0408 = 0.9592

0.9592 = 95.92% probability that in any one minute at least one purchase is​ made.

3. What is the probability that no one makes a purchase in the next 2​ minutes?

2 minutes, so n = 2, \mu = 3.2(2) = 6.4

This probability is P(X = 0). So

P(X = x) = \frac{e^{-\mu}*\mu^{x}}{(x)!}

P(X = 0) = \frac{e^{-6.4}*6.4^{0}}{(0)!} = 0.0017

0.0017 = 0.17% probability that no one makes a purchase in the next 2​ minutes.
